Last year I bought a half dozen Duke 550s to try. After making some coyote catches in those traps, I did notice a couple of them had the levers bent. Nothing a screwdriver couldn't fix but I had reached out to Mr. Duke in Fall of last year and mentioned the bent levers on just a few of those traps. I also told him that I was very happy with the traps and that all my catches in them (6 total catches in those traps) were all deep catches right above the rear, big pad. He said they were coming out with stronger levers to alleviate that problem. Well out of the blue today Bill emails me and asks for my address and says he's going to send me the stronger replacement levers free of charge. I appreciated that a lot and let him know. While my favorite coyote trap is the Bridger #3, I will say that those Duke 550s are one nice trap. We'll see how they hold up in their second full season of use, but I am going to pick up another half dozen here pretty soon, just because the price is right and the quality is right. And yes I do own and support the Caven's and their traps and run MB750s in both beaver and wolf and have 2 MB550s. I just haven't had any catches in the MB550s yet, although that is completely user error.
